I’m I missing something here both goblin and gnomish engineering are the same now,only exceptions are some old recipes which you can change to get them and back with no problem.

You have to drop either the Gnomish or Goblin Specialization to switch to the other and dropping makes you forget Al the schematics it so if you switch back you would need to relearn them and if it’s a schematic from a world drip you’d have to get the drop again.

Was more of referring to just removing the specializations in general and allowing an engineer to learn all schematics.

Most of the other professions also had their specializations removed so you could learn all the patterns except for engineering.

As per the wowpedia

“As of WoW Patch 4.0.1 the blacksmithing specializations of Armorsmith and Weaponsmith have been removed from the game.”
